On the performance of fusion based planet-scope and Sentinel-2 data for crop classification using inception inspired deep convolutional neural network
This research work aims to develop a deep learning-based crop classification framework for remotely sensed time series data. Tobacco is a major revenue generating crop of Khyber Pakhtunkhwa (KP) province of Pakistan, with over 90% of the country’s Tobacco production. In order to analyze the performa...
